WorldAtlas recently highlighted several towns in New Jersey that it believes personify the character of the Garden State.
"From towns along the Jersey Shore and their Atlantic Ocean views to culturally rich college communities, first-time visitors to New Jersey will definitely not be disappointed by exploring some of these smaller destinations," the editors of WorldAtlas said.
Learn more about the towns chosen for this recognition.
Allentown
Allentown, in western Monmouth County, is a picturesque, walkable village set amid farmland, featuring a charming Main Street and a rustic, small-town feel.
Collingswood
Collingswood in Camden County, near Philadelphia, is known for its Downtown Historic District and notable National Register of Historic Places (NRHP) properties, such as the Collings-Knight Homestead and the Thackara House, as well as community events.
Frenchtown
Frenchtown, in Hunterdon County, stands out for its 19th-century architectural streetscape and more than 400 buildings on the NRHP, framing a historic, walkable town along the river.
Lambertville
Lambertville in Hunterdon County is praised for outdoor recreation, arts, culture, and a range of regional activities that complement its riverside charm.
Princeton
Princeton in Mercer County is portrayed as a historic college town centered on an Ivy League campus, with landmarks including Westland Mansion, Trinity Church, and Tusculum Estate. Cultural sites include the Princeton University Art Museum and Morven Museum & Garden.
Princeton's identity blends a historic downtown with university landmarks and battlefield history, underscoring a small-city feel balanced by scholarly heritage.
Spring Lake
Spring Lake in Monmouth County is recommended as an ideal Jersey Shore visit for first-time travelers, thanks to its milder winters, warm summers, and compact, appealing coastal vibe.
